首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在端口80上捕获tcpdump,但apache没有响应

在端口80上捕获tcpdump,但Apache没有响应可能是由以下几个原因引起的:

  1. 防火墙配置:请确保防火墙允许端口80的流量通过。您可以检查服务器的防火墙规则,确保端口80没有被阻止。
  2. Apache服务状态:请确认Apache服务是否正在运行。您可以通过命令行或者服务管理工具来检查Apache服务的状态,并确保它处于运行状态。
  3. 资源限制:如果服务器资源不足,Apache可能无法响应请求。请检查服务器的资源使用情况,包括CPU、内存和磁盘空间,并确保它们没有达到极限。
  4. 配置错误:请检查Apache的配置文件,特别是虚拟主机配置,确保正确地指定了监听端口和相关的设置。
  5. 网络连接问题:可能存在网络连接问题导致Apache无法响应请求。您可以尝试使用其他工具(如telnet)测试服务器的端口80是否可达。

如果以上方法都无法解决问题,建议您联系相关技术支持人员或者查阅相关的文档以获取更详细的帮助。

腾讯云相关产品推荐:

  • 云服务器(CVM):提供高性能、可扩展的云服务器实例,可满足各种计算需求。详情请参考:腾讯云云服务器
  • 云防火墙(CFW):提供网络安全防护,可帮助您保护云服务器免受恶意攻击。详情请参考:腾讯云云防火墙
  • 云监控(Cloud Monitor):提供全方位的云资源监控和告警服务,可帮助您实时了解服务器的运行状态。详情请参考:腾讯云云监控
  • 腾讯云安全组:提供网络访问控制,可灵活配置入站和出站规则,保护云服务器的网络安全。详情请参考:腾讯云安全组
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

一次完整的 DNS 访问故障分析实录

arp-dns 初步排查 经过初步的排查,我们发现: 从边缘服务器 ping 10.7.0.1 是通的 访问 10.7.0.1 的 80 端口也没问题 但是访问 53 端口(DNS)时, 请求一直没有响应...检查发现 10.7.0.1 53 端口处于正常监听状态: 本机执行 DNS 查询也一切正常。这样就可以排除 DNS 服务异常的可能性了。...这就有点奇怪了,防火墙没有拦截,DNS 服务也正常,请求却没有响应。接下来想到要抓包分析一下。...抓包分析 我们 DNS 服务器(10.7.0.1)运行 tcpdump 抓包, 然后从边缘业务服务器(10.7.0.46)向其发送 ping 和 DNS 请求。...我们尝试扫描了这个 IP 的常用端口, 发现 22 和 80 端口是开放的, 仍无法判断具体是什么服务。

10210

Linux学习笔记(八)网络管理

,使用命令telnet检测端口是否畅通: telnet baidu.com 80 如果本地主机与对方主机端口是可以的状态,则显示情况如下 ?...tcpdump -i any -n port 80 /*监听任何主机的80端口*/ 如果捕获到了数据包,就会详细的显示出来;捕获某个主机,可以使用参数host tcpdump -i any -n host...10.0.0.1 从我的主机到10.0.0.1所有的TCP的通信,都能被tcpdump捕获下来。...如果又想指定主机又想注定端口,可以命令增加一个and参数: tcpdump -i any -n host 10.0.0.1 and port 80 如果想把捕获的信息进行保存,可以再添加一个-w参数...网络服务管理 上面讲的一些命令实际是对网络的临时控制,不管是网络测试还是配置的IP地址,这些参数会随着系统的重启网络服务的重启而丢失,这边我们希望测试好这些数据后把参数固化下来;管理配置文件程序分为两种

1.5K30
  • linux抓包命令到文件,Linux下抓包命令tcpdump详解「建议收藏」

    安装tcpdump 大多数Linux发行版和macOS默认安装了tcpdump。...Arch Linux安装tcpdump $sudo pacman -S tcpdump 使用tcpdump捕获数据包 tcpdump命令的常规语法如下: tcpdump [选项] [过滤器表达式]...不使用此选项时,生成新行时,输出不会写在屏幕。 了解tcpdump输出 tcpdump新行输出每个捕获的数据包的信息。 每行包括一个时间戳和有关该数据包的信息,具体取决于协议。...以下命令捕获来自IP为192.168.1.185的主机的传入数据包: $sudo tcpdump -n src host 192.168.1.185 要查找从任何来源到端口80的流量,请使用: $sudo...您可以根据需要命名文件,但是使用.pcap扩展名(数据包捕获)是一种常见的约定。 使用-w选项时,输出不会显示屏幕

    6.5K20

    Linux网络延迟故障排查

    如果没有响应或响应超时(默认 5s),将输出一个星号 *。... host2 中,执行以下命令分别测试案例机的 8080 端口80 端口的延迟: 80 端口: $ hping3 -c 3 -S -p 80 192.168.0.30 HPING 192.168.0.30...这仅适用于单个请求。如果换成并发请求怎么办?接下来,让我们用 wrk (https://github.com/wg/wrk) 试试。...我们来做一些分析: host1 中,让我们使用 tcpdump 捕获一些网络数据包: $ tcpdump -nn tcp port 8080 -w nginx.pcap 现在, host2 重新运行...结论 本文中,我将向您展示如何分析增加的网络延迟。网络延迟是核心网络性能指标。由于网络传输、网络报文处理等多种因素的影响,网络延迟是不可避免的。过多的网络延迟会直接影响用户体验。

    94440

    Linux服务器抓包分析HTTP请求

    使用 tcpdump 抓包首先,服务器安装 tcpdump,以 Ubuntu 为例运行以下命令apt install -y tcpdump然后,使用 tcpdump 进行抓包tcpdump -tttt...-s 指定每一个包捕获的长度,单位是byte,使用-s0可以捕获整个包的内容-w 80.cap 将捕获的流量结果输出到80.cap文件,便于分析使用tcp port 80捕获访问80端口的TCP流量执行以上命令后...在此过程中,所有访问80端口的TCP流量都会被捕获。当需要结束捕获请求时,可以使用Ctrl+C中断该命令的执行,此时在当前目录下会生成一个名为80.cap的文件。...我们从服务器上下载这个80.cap文件到自己电脑,使用 Wireshark 打开,会看到捕获的TCP流量数据。...总结通过Linux服务器使用tcpdump抓包并配合Wireshark进行HTTP请求分析,能够更加详细地了解请求和响应的内容,帮助我们进行故障排查和性能优化。

    5K80

    Linux 网络延迟故障排查

    如果没有响应或响应超时(默认 5s),将输出一个星号 *。... host2 中,执行以下命令分别测试案例机的 8080 端口80 端口的延迟: 80 端口: $ hping3 -c 3 -S -p 80 192.168.0.30 HPING 192.168.0.30...这仅适用于单个请求。如果换成并发请求怎么办?接下来,让我们用 wrk (https://github.com/wg/wrk) 试试。...我们来做一些分析: host1 中,让我们使用 tcpdump 捕获一些网络数据包: $ tcpdump -nn tcp port 8080 -w nginx.pcap 现在, host2 重新运行...结论 本文中,我将向您展示如何分析增加的网络延迟。网络延迟是核心网络性能指标。由于网络传输、网络报文处理等多种因素的影响,网络延迟是不可避免的。过多的网络延迟会直接影响用户体验。

    2.2K10

    【计网】理解TCP全连接队列与tcpdump抓包

    调用listen之前,服务器应用程序必须先用socket函数创建一个套接字,一般使用bind函数将其绑定到一个本地地址和端口上。..., 可以使用 and 关键字连接两个条件: $ sudo tcpdump src host 192.168.1.100 and dst host 192.168.1.200 and tcp 我们如果想要捕获特定端口的...例如, 要捕获端口号为 80 的 TCP 报文(通常是HTTP 请求), 可以使用以下命令: $ sudo tcpdump port 80 and tcp 保存捕获的数据包到文件与读取 使用 -w 选项可以将捕获的数据包保存到文件中...例如: $ sudo tcpdump -i eth0 port 80 -w data.pcap 这将把捕获到的 HTTP 流量保存到名为 data.pcap 的文件中。...例如: sudo tcpdump -r data.pcap 注意事项 使用 tcpdump 时, 请确保你有足够的权限来捕获网络接口上的数据包。

    16810

    Tcpdump的详细用法

    tcpdump存在于基本的FreeBSD系统中,由于它需要将网络界面设置为混杂模式,普通用户不能正常执行,具备root权限的用户可以直接执行它来获取网络的信息。...tcpdump存在于基本的FreeBSD系统中,由于它需要将网络界面设置为混杂模式,普通用户不能正常执行,具备root权限的用户可以直接执行它来获取网络的信息。...FreeBSD下,这就需要内核支持伪设备bpfilter。因此,在内核中取消bpfilter支持,就能屏蔽tcpdump之类的网络分析工具。    ...如果没有给出任何条件,则网络所有的信息包将会被截获。表达式中一般如下几种类型的关键字。    ...Fddi指明是FDDI(分布式光纤数据接口网络)的特定的网络协议,实际它是"ether"的别名,fddi和ether具有类似的源地址和目的地址,所以可以将fddi协议包当作ether的包进行处理和分析

    97020

    Linux运维工程师必备的80个监控工具全集(

    让你可以拥有超过80种方式来管理你的机器。...本文中,我们主要包括以下方面: 命令行工具 网络相关内容 系统相关的监控工具 日志监控工具 基础设施监控工具 监控和调试性能问题是一个艰巨的任务,用对了正确的工具有时也是很容易的。...它可以捕获实时流量信息,也可以从 tcpdump 进行读取。也可以使用 pcap 格式的网络过滤器来显示特定信息。...26nmap[22] Nmap 可以扫描你服务器开放的端口并且可以检测正在使用哪个操作系统。你也可以将其用于 SQL 注入漏洞、网络发现和渗透测试相关的其他用途。...28Tcpdump[24] Tcpdump 将按照你命令行中指定的表达式输出匹配捕获到的数据包的信息。你还可以将此数据保存并进一步分析。

    1.1K00

    高级网工必知的Linux抓包工具:tcpdump

    相信,很多网工都抓过包,可能大部分初学者都是抓网络设备、电脑的数据包,很少抓过linux服务器的数据包,今天龙哥就与大家分享一下,linux抓包工具:tcpdump 简介 Tcpdump是著名的sniffer...开始玩tcpdump时,读者应该有所了解报文结构,这样才能更好读懂tcpdump输出的信息。...1、抓取特定网卡 80端口的链接情况: 我先用ifconfig查看网卡名称: ifconfig 输入下来命令后,打开百度网页: tcpdump -i ens33 port 80 可以捕获到如下信息...,其中221.5.75.35是 ip,而http 是端口号,即80 第四列:箭头 >, 表示数据流向 第五列:接收方的ip地址+端口号,其中 localhost.localdomain....我linux服务器上进行ping多个地址(114.114.114.114、223.5.5.5、223.6.6.6),然后我tcpdump只需114.114.114.114的。

    1.1K20

    Linux运维工程师必备的80个监控工具全集(

    Linux运维工程师必备的80个监控工具全集() 高薪实战爱好者发表于linux、Python学习订阅 161 ?...本文中,我们主要包括以下方面: 命令行工具 网络相关内容 系统相关的监控工具 日志监控工具 基础设施监控工具 监控和调试性能问题是一个艰巨的任务,用对了正确的工具有时也是很容易的。...它可以捕获实时流量信息,也可以从 tcpdump 进行读取。也可以使用 pcap 格式的网络过滤器来显示特定信息。 14ethtool[13] ?...Nmap 可以扫描你服务器开放的端口并且可以检测正在使用哪个操作系统。你也可以将其用于 SQL 注入漏洞、网络发现和渗透测试相关的其他用途。 27MTR[23] ?...28Tcpdump[24] ? Tcpdump 将按照你命令行中指定的表达式输出匹配捕获到的数据包的信息。你还可以将此数据保存并进一步分析。 29Justniffer[25] ?

    1.2K20

    Linux tcpdump 命令详解与示例

    /$(date +%Y%m%d%H%M%S).pcap 针对指定端口抓包 # tcpdump -i any -n -nn port 80 -w ..../$(date +%Y%m%d%H%M%S).pcap 针对主机和端口抓包,两者关系 and # tcpdump -i any -n -nn host 192.168.1.10 and port 80...20-80的包 # tcpdump -i any -n src portrange 20-80 抓取端口是20-80的包,不考虑源或目标 # tcpdump -i any -n portrange 20...如果没有指定, tcpdump 会从系统接口列表中搜寻编号最小的已配置好的接口(不包括 loopback 接口).一找到第一个符合条件的接口, 搜寻马上结束. 44 45 采用2.2版本或之后版本内核的...(nt: 此时user 的取值未知, 需补充) tcpdump 条件表达式 该表达式用于决定哪些数据包将被打印。如果不给定条件表达式,网络所有被捕获的包都会被打印。

    3.3K22

    抓包神器TCPDUMP的分析总结-涵盖各大使用场景、高级用法

    当前抓包,会发现这些数据包默认会显示屏幕,如果是简单数据包直接拿tcpdump分析是没问题的,但在报文交互很大的场景下,要过滤特定流,此时用tcpdump分析效率会很低,正确的做法是tcpdump抓包保存为抓包文件...-s 0 icmp #只抓icmp协议 [10.png] icmp运行在网络层偏上,所以并没有端口的定义,抓icmp并不需要指定端口,那么抓tcp端口可以这样写: tcpdump -nn -i any....png] 抓端口范围,需要用到portrange参数: tcpdump -nn -i any tcp portrange 53-80 [13.png] 如果不确定协议,只指定port即可: tcpdump...10.抓取指定Flag位的报文 抓指定标志位虽然不常用,通常是使用wireshark分析过滤,如果这个功能在tcpdump使用熟练,知道自己想要什么包,那么tcpdump这一层就能筛选出对你有用的报文...= 0' and net 192.168.1.1/32 and tcp port 80 [31.png] tcp字段tcp头第十四字节存储,编程里面都是从0开始计数,那么tcp13就是表示tcp头部字段

    11.7K457

    Linux后台开发常用工具

    -i eth1 host 192.168.31.1 and port 80 4) 抓取目标IP为192.168.31.1和目标端口80端口的包: tcpdump -i eth1 dst host... 捕获arp包 tcpdump -v arp 25) 捕获目标地址是192.168.0.1,端口80或443的包 tcpdump -n "dst host 192.168.0.1 and (dst... port 80 or dst port 443)" 26) 捕获目标端口1-1023间的UDP包 tcpdump -n udp dst portrange 1-1023 27) 捕获目标端口号为...iptables的INPUT链的第一行插入一条规则(可访问其它机器的80端口): iptables -I INPUT 1 -p tcp --sport 80 -j ACCEPT iptables...SSH端口参数,可用环境变量PORT替代 -c 无 远程机器执行的命令,建议单引号方式指定值,除非要执行的命令本身已经包含了单引号有冲突。

    3.8K11
    领券